Propiedad básica de una tabla
Debe tener llave primaria
MongoDB es una base de datos de tipo
Documento
Primer paso en el funcionamiento del RDBMS
Interceptar petición a través de un puerto
Mongo DB Compass
CREATE TABLE( id int NOT NULL, nombre varchar2(5), PRIMARY KEY(id));
¿Cuál es el resultado de la operación?
Error, el create table está erróneo
La llave foránea sirve para
No permitir capturar un hijo si no existe el padre o no borrar al padre si no existe el hijo
Nombra 2 objetivos básicos de una base de datos NoSQL
Velocidad, Variedad, Volumen
¿Que tipos de análisis sintácticos pueden existir al analizar una instrucción SQL?
DDL y DML
¿Cuál es la instancia o esquema que genera Oracle al instalar la versión express?
XE
Suponiendo que alumno está creado:
insert into ALUMNO (cve_alumno, matricula) values (1, 203040);
¿Cuál es el resultado de la operación?
Inserta un registro pero al no existir commit , se pierde
Una relación de acuerdo al modelo relacional es:
La unión del conjunto de datos + el conjunto de tuplas
Lenguaje utilizando para intercambiar información con MongoDB
JSON
¿Qué módulo del RDBMS entra en funcionamiento cuando se ejecuta una instrucción UPDATE?
Monitor de transacciones
Repositorio básico que se debe de crear antes de empezar a crear bases de datos en MongoDB Atlas CLoud
CLuster
db.Articulos.find()
¿Cuál es resultado de la operación?
Despliega el contenido de la colección Articulos
Nombre 2 tipos de integridad de acuerdo al modelo relacional
Entidad, Referencial, Por Dominio, Por valor, Por lógica de negocios
¿En MongoDB siempre se necesita crear la colección antes de insertar información? Diga por que si o por que no
No, cuando se inserta un documento si no está la colección se crea en automático
Al ejecutarse un CREATE TABLE, donde se almacena la información correspondiente
En el diccionario de datos o esquema o meta datos del RDBMS
Como se llama al programa gráfico con el que podemos realizar operaciones DDL y DML a ORACLE
SQL Developer
Suponiendo que sólo esta creada la colección ALUMNOS y tiene 2 documentos
db.alumnos.find()
¿Cuál es el resultado de la operación ?
Ningún documento, alumnos no está creado sólo existe ALUMNOS
La clasificación de un trigger de acuerdo el tipo de operación
Insert, Update, Delete
¿Qué pasa si necesito usar el roll back en MongDB?
Hay que revaluar el uso por que una BD NOSql no tiene como objetivo la consitencia
Una de las funciones más importante del RDBMS es:
- Rendimiento de la BD
- Seguridad
- Control de transacciones
¿Para que sirve el operador SET en un update de un documento?
Para que se actualice el valor deseado y no borre los demas campos del documento
Suponiendo que en MongoDB no está creado nada.
use Papeleria
db.Articulos.insert({"descripcion":"Bond Ejecutivo","papel":[{"ancho":9.5, "largo":11, "gramaje":.025,"uso":"impresion"}]})
¿Cuál es el resultado de la operación?
Crea la base de datos Papelería,
crea la colección Artículos y crea el documento con descripción:bond